ebaf31c8c1 boards: adafruit: add initial support esp32s3_feather_tft_reverse
The Adafruit Feather ESP32S3 TFT Reverse is a development board in the
Feather standard layout, sharing peripheral placement with other devices
labeled as Feathers or FeatherWings. The board is equipped with an
ESP32-S3 mini module, a fuel gauge, a USB-C and Qwiic/STEMMA-QT connector.
This variant additionally comes with a 240x135 pixel IPS TFT color display
on the backside of the boards and with 3 buttons.

3fe4bcb67b boards: wch: add the ch32v006evt
The WCH CH32V006EVT is an evaluation board for the RISC-V based
CH32V006K8U6 SOC.

The board is equipped with a power LED, reset button, USB port for
power, and two user LEDs.

Add the board definition, documentation, and sample overlay.

3caa0b9ed5 boards: adafruit: add initial support for esp32s3 feather
The Adafruit Feather ESP32S3 is a development board in the Feather
standard layout, sharing peripheral placement with other devices labeled
as Feathers or FeatherWings. The board is equipped with an ESP32-S3 mini
module, a lithium ion battery charger and a USB-C connector.

c650720a83 samples: led_strip: fix bbc_microbit.conf location
Commit 55d9d1c6ba
("samples: led: consolidate LED samples under same directory")
moved the led_strip sample from samples/drivers to samples/drivers/led.

But commit f54a53b4b3
("drivers: ws2812_gpio: Make timing configurable and less hardware
dependend") was merged at the same time and added the bbc_microbit.conf
file to the old location.

This patch moves bbc_microbit.conf to its correct location.

593f4423ab samples: led: pwm: fix console harness regex
Led blinking period was made configurable and time unit changed
from sec to msec recently in the source code of the sample.
Console harness regex was not changed accordingly in sample.yaml.
Device testing fails when run with twister.
Change the regex to accept any period and change the units to msec.
